Output efbe96b8dc389da72fd38f990bf41fed289a6543ce1f329fa58f8be303ed1102:0

value
4925899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04efe1757a310f527c5078b70ba4431b42345500 OP_EQUAL
address
3297zWn73qvfLAwm2aPtvqXNNL8XSwrvA9
transaction
efbe96b8dc389da72fd38f990bf41fed289a6543ce1f329fa58f8be303ed1102
spent
true